Penny HART, Plaintiff–Appellant, v. Thomas CAPPA, Defendant–Respondent.
Order and judgment (one paper), Supreme Court, New York County (James G. Clynes, J.), entered on or about January 18, 2024, and bringing up for review a decision after a nonjury trial, same court and Justice, entered October 5, 2023, which, to the extent appealed from, dismissed plaintiff's fourth cause of action for conversion, unanimously affirmed, without costs.
The decision following a non-jury trial should not be disturbed on appeal unless “it is obvious that the court's conclusions could not be reached under any fair interpretation of the evidence, especially when the findings of fact rest in large measure on considerations relating to the credibility of witnesses” (Thoreson v. Penthouse Intl., 179 A.D.2d 29, 31, 583 N.Y.S.2d 213 [1st Dept. 1992], affd 80 N.Y.2d 490, 591 N.Y.S.2d 978, 606 N.E.2d 1369 [1992]). Here, Supreme Court's findings were not obviously incorrect and were supported by a fair interpretation of the evidence.
We have considered plaintiff's remaining contentions and find them unavailing.
